Environmentally-friendly approach in 2008

By Lynn Takayama

Federation is looking for members interested in green issues to participate in a campaigns course.

To generate wider membership involvement and activism on environmental issues a campaigns course will be held on March 26, 2008.

The course will be a precursor to a Federation conference concerned with a range of environmental issues to be held on November 1, 2008.

The aim of the campaigns course would be for a group of interested members to provide input to the Senior Officers for the workshops and issues to be covered at the November conference.

Interested members are invited to apply to attend the campaigns course by emailing their interest to welfare@nswtf.org.au. Upon receipt of an email an application to attend the course will be sent to them. Applicants will be asked to provide their name; membership number; name of their current school and a description of the things/ideas that they believe they can contribute to the campaigns course.

Lynn Takayama is a Welfare Officer.
